Discovery Cove deal gives Florida residents more time at SeaWorld and Aquatica
Posted onThis week, Discovery Cove announced a Florida-resident deal that really is a great value. My family took advantage of this offer last year, and we think it was worth every penny.
Through the end of the year, Florida residents can book the Dolphin Swim Day for $219 per person. That's about half the price during peak times, such as the summer, when visitors from out of state pay as much as $399 per person. What also makes this Florida-resident deal so sweet is that it includes unlimited admission to SeaWorld Orlando and Aquatica water park through Jan. 31, 2014, after your day at Discovery Cove.
Wildlife expert Jack Hanna returns to SeaWorld Orlando in September
Posted onKnown as "Jungle Jack," Hanna brings his exotic animals to four shows that are included in regular admission to SeaWorld. Hanna's past "co-stars" have included clouded leopards, chatty kookaburra birds, penguins, otters and majestic eagles. Show times are at 1:15 and 3:15 p.m. Sept. 14 and 15 in the Nautilus Theater, an indoor venue. Seating is first-come, first-served.
